Skip to content

Commit

Permalink
Blog posts
Browse files Browse the repository at this point in the history
  • Loading branch information
Ishruna committed Mar 28, 2024
1 parent 9b4f309 commit bffe8d6
Show file tree
Hide file tree
Showing 12 changed files with 156 additions and 7 deletions.
Binary file added content/blog/ai-course/featured.png
Loading
Sorry, something went wrong. Reload?
Sorry, we cannot display this file.
Sorry, this file is invalid so it cannot be displayed.
25 changes: 25 additions & 0 deletions content/blog/ai-course/index.md
Original file line number Diff line number Diff line change
@@ -0,0 +1,25 @@
---
title: Callysto launches AI and Data Science course
date: 2023-09-06
---
<p>A mere decade ago, the term “artificial intelligence” (AI) evoked visions of futuristic battlegrounds pitting humans against sentient time-travelling robots. Fast forward to today, we're moving beyond sensationalism and diving headfirst into a reality where AI is integrated into everyday life. With the recent explosion of “generative AI” tools, it is crucial we learn how these technologies operate, and how they can be used to benefit us.</p>
<p>In light of this, the Callysto team has developed a <a href="https://github.com/callysto/data-science-and-artificial-intelligence/tree/9abc72be47ff3a5d71fdbed4a6568319e733388b" target="_blank" rel="noopener">course</a> to introduce K-12 teachers and students to AI and data science. We’ve included data science because the two subjects are very much intertwined. We also believe, as our world becomes increasingly data-driven, the ability to analyze, visualize, and draw insights from large and complex datasets will be an essential skill for everyone in the workforce. Also, data science can provide you with the tools to make better decisions and solve complex problems.</p>
<p>Designed to introduce learners to the foundational concepts and techniques of data science, the course illustrates how data science intersects with the expansive field of AI. It encompasses a broad spectrum of subjects, including elementary data manipulation, statistical operations, AI algorithm training, data visualization, and data analysis.</p>
<p>The course has been written to be easy to understand, making it ideal for Grades 5 - 9 teachers, as well as high school students. Its 12 notebooks incorporate illustrative examples and practice exercises to solidify the learner’s grasp of the fundamental concepts.</p>
<p>Key course topics include:</p>
<ul>
<li>Data collection and manipulation</li>
<li>Data visualization through various types of graphs</li>
<li>Statistical operations</li>
<li>Text formatting in Jupyter otebook</li>
<li>Data analysis of Pokémon and Spotify data</li>
<li>Discriminative AI: natural language processing</li>
<li>Generative AI: creating images, stories, essays, code, and music</li>
<li>AI issues and ethics</li>
<li>Training an AI system to recognize images of cats or dogs</li>
</ul>
<p>All lessons and exercises are run in Jupyter notebooks, mirroring real-world data science practices. Throughout the course, learners will become acquainted with Python’s robust code libraries — pandas, Plotly, NLTK — dedicated to data science and artificial intelligence applications. For ease of use, these notebooks can be run for free on our browser-based platform, the Callysto Hub.</p>
<p>As Pedro Domingo wrote in The Master Algorithm: "It's not man versus machine; it's man with machine versus man without. Data and intuition are like horse and rider, and you don't try to outrun a horse; you ride it." Callysto’s course aims to equip K-12 teachers and students with the skills, insights, and perspectives they’ll need to thrive in an increasingly datafied world.</p>
<p>To access the course, visit: <a href="https://bit.ly/callysto-ds-ai-course" target="_blank" rel="noopener"><strong>Callysto AI and data science</strong></a> course. Also feel free to reach out to Callysto (contact@callysto.ca) if you'd like more information.</p>
<p>&nbsp;</p>
<p><em>Image courtesy: <a href="https://docs.midjourney.com/" target="_blank" rel="noopener">Midjourney</a></em></p>
Binary file added content/blog/calm-resources/featured.png
Loading
Sorry, something went wrong. Reload?
Sorry, we cannot display this file.
Sorry, this file is invalid so it cannot be displayed.
24 changes: 24 additions & 0 deletions content/blog/calm-resources/index.md
Original file line number Diff line number Diff line change
@@ -0,0 +1,24 @@
---
title: Interactive Career and Life Management (CALM) course
date: 2023-12-06
---
<p>Callysto has released an interactive course based on Alberta's CALM (Career and Life Management) curriculum. CALM is not only a graduation requirement for an Alberta High School Diploma, but also a vital component of comprehensive school health education, as it focuses on students' knowledge, attitudes, behaviours, competencies, and values. This emphasis on self-understanding is essential for making good choices, fostering positive interactions, managing resources effectively, and pursuing a successful career. The program also helps students improve their problem-solving, critical thinking, and self-reflection skills.</p>
<p>Callysto’s CALM course aligns with three general outcomes in the <a href="https://education.alberta.ca/media/160199/calm.pdf" target="_blank" rel="noopener">Alberta Program of Studies</a>:</p>
<p><strong>General Outcome 1:</strong> Personal Choices • Students will apply an understanding of the emotional/psychological, intellectual, social, spiritual and physical dimensions of health — and the dynamic interplay of these factors — in managing personal well-being.</p>
<p><strong>General Outcome 2:</strong> Resource Choices • Students will make responsible decisions in the use of finances and other resources that reflect personal values and goals and demonstrate commitment to self and others.</p>
<p><strong>General Outcome 3:</strong> Career and Life Choices • Students will develop and apply processes for managing personal, lifelong career development</p>
<p><strong>Callysto CALM notebooks: Moving Out project incorporating data science</strong></p>
<p>Callysto’s nine CALM Jupyter Notebooks serve as a valuable resource for high school students preparing for life after graduation, and align with specific CALM outcomes in the Alberta Program of Studies. These notebooks offer interactive, personalized guidance and real-life scenario simulations, aiding students in developing practical skills related to budgeting, housing, and personal life choices. (We recently enhanced these notebooks by integrating data analysis and financial planning.)</p>
<p>These notebooks provide students with access to current datasets such as rent prices and job wages, to enhance their comprehension and preparedness. This feature sets them apart from other similar resources. The online-accessible notebooks support self-paced learning and are valuable, current teaching aids for educators. In the end, they equip students with the knowledge and confidence needed for a successful transition to independent living after high school.</p>
<p>One of the notebooks in the CALM notebook series looks at income, specifically income related to an occupation, and taxation based on employment income. The user is shown a list of different occupations, giving them insight into future employment opportunities they may not have known about. One section of the notebook highlights how the user can research different branches of a general occupation by filtering based on the name of the occupation. For example, by inputting “engineer”, the user can both see different types of engineering jobs and the average employment salary of the given job.</p>
<p><iframe loading="lazy" id="igraph" class="post-img-shadow" style="border: none;" src="https://callysto.github.io/data-files/Health/CALM/HTML_figs/occupation.html" width="100%" height="800 " scrolling="no" seamless="seamless"></iframe></p>

<p>After researching occupation information, the user is then able to see how tax can affect their income. This is broken down into federal income tax, provincial income tax, and other government fees. This breakdown can be visualized in several ways, such as the chart below, where the hourly wage is on the x-axis, and income is on the y-axis.</p>
<p><iframe loading="lazy" id="igraph" class="post-img-shadow" style="border: none;" src="https://callysto.github.io/data-files/Health/CALM/HTML_figs/net_vs_hourly.html" width="100%" height="800 " scrolling="no" seamless="seamless"></iframe></p>

<p>Check out the <a href="https://hub.callysto.ca/jupyter/hub/user-redirect/git-pull?repo=https%3A%2F%2Fgithub.com%2Fcallysto%2Fcurriculum-notebooks&amp;branch=master&amp;subPath=Health/CALM/CALM-moving-out-1.ipynb&amp;depth=1" target="_blank" rel="noopener">first</a> notebook which links to the other notebooks in the CALM Callysto course.&nbsp;If you are a teacher who has utilized our CALM resources, we eagerly welcome any feedback and suggestions you may have. Please don't hesitate to contact us at <a href="mailto:contact@callysto.ca" target="_blank" rel="noopener">contact@callysto.ca</a>.</p>
<p><strong>Relevant links</strong></p>
<ul>
<li><a href="https://education.alberta.ca/media/160199/calm.pdf" target="_blank" rel="noopener">Alberta CALM Program of Studies</a></li>
<li><a href="https://www.learnalberta.ca/content/mychildslearning/highschool_calm.html" target="_blank" rel="noopener">High school career and life management overview</a></li>
<li><a href="https://teachers-ab.libguides.com/calm" target="_blank" rel="noopener">The Alberta Teacher's Association guide to support CALM</a></li>
Loading
Sorry, something went wrong. Reload?
Sorry, we cannot display this file.
Sorry, this file is invalid so it cannot be displayed.
Loading

0 comments on commit bffe8d6

Please sign in to comment.